Thanks for sharing this mod. I'm a little confused. Because I like to hand pick textures, I couldn't help but notice the file names on some of these are suspect. Does FO3 really read nv_paradisefallsdoor.dds? If this is a direct port of your new vegas mod then the next question is; why is new vegas using file names (paradise falls) like that? It's just too strange, figured I would ask to satisfy my curiousity.
No need for confusion, if you add 1+1 together you'll find that those can only be remnants of my NV version. The makers just used assets of FO3 and gave them a nv_ suffix for reasons unknown to man(probably distinction).They won't do any harm other than sit around in an unused folder. You can delete them if you need to save 1 or 2 MB of HDD/SSD space and have time for such things in your life.

@pietrom At least for the toolbox you could use Ojo Bueno's retexture. It's within the 'Objects V1' download: http://newvegas.nexusmods.com/mods/39755 Filepath: Data/Textures/Clutter/Junk/toolbox.dds and /toolbox_n.dds Should work in F3 just the same way.
Thanks for the toolbox tip.....I incorporated Ojo Bueno's toolbox dds, toolbox_n.dds and the associated mesh with my MG's Neat Cluter.7z and it worked and looked great. Thanks a lot.
